TAUS User Conference 2010

Language Business Innovation – Shared Opportunities
Governor Hotel, Portland (OR), USA / October 3 - 6, 2010

The TAUS User Conference is the once-a-year, non-sponsored event focused on translation automation, localization business innovation and industry collaboration. The User Conference is combined with the TDA General Meeting.

Join us in Portland to see how leading practitioners are tackling the most pressing issues and opportunities facing the global industry.

Defining an enterprise language strategy

TAUS Round Table
Maastricht, The Netherlands / September 7, 2010
Hosted and sponsored by Medtronic – Moderated by TAUS

The TAUS Round Table is a one-day meeting for decision makers and buyers of translation and localization, aimed at an open exchange about language business innovation and translation technology. This invitation-only brainstorming will be hosted by Medtronic in Maastricht. Attendance is limited to around 12 to 15.

How to implement open source solutions

Governor Hotel, Portland (OR), USA / October 3, 2010

This half-day workshop will equip you with the know-how to make informed decisions about how to implement open source MT solutions, with a focus on the Moses system. It covers the full cycle from data prepation to retuning your engine to integration with your localization workflow.

If you are an IT manager or budget holder considering / in the early stages of using MT in your mainstream translation business, this workshop is a must for you.

All participants receive a comprehensive set of notes and a complimentary copy of the TAUS Report "How to implement open source translation solutions".
